Local assessors in Somerville, NJ have categorized 45 East Spring Street as a residential type of property.
The home was built in 1960 and is 64 years old.
The property's lot size has been calculated to be 6,600 square feet.
The linear feet between the front and back of the lot was measured at 1,100 ft and the front of the lot was measured at 600 ft.
This is a single story home so it's perfect for folks who don't want to have to climb stairs on a daily basis.
If we look only at the heated or air conditioned part of the building, then 45 East Spring Street has a total of 1,275 sqft of living area.
Note that this number does not include the square footage of the garage, basement, and/or porch into its calculations.

Remember, the purchasing price for your future home is not the costs you'll incur during the purchasing process. That's why it's important to save as much as possible and presumbly above the 20% minimum you may need to put down as down payment. You will want these additional savings to cover closing costs such as attorney fees, homeowner's insurance, title search fees, origination fees, and more. Thankfully, sellers may sometimes offer to cover certain costs as seller concessions to the buyer. Just keep in mind that sellers have their own fees to pay as well.
